Output d364fb703328dbf75891a650a56a0855cfccfafdc1eb9556220b6b794c024eb6:91

value
103864
script pubkey
OP_0 OP_PUSHBYTES_32 780ed8c5c2817b72098c06791ce66fd4cb585d4a13d619437696e091c1803ea1
address
bc1q0q8d33wzs9ahyzvvqeu3een06n94sh22z0tpjsmkjmsfrsvq86ssxr5suw
transaction
d364fb703328dbf75891a650a56a0855cfccfafdc1eb9556220b6b794c024eb6
spent
true